GWM Wey 80 MPV coming to Malaysia, here’s what to expect
KUALA LUMPUR: Great Wall Motors has recently appointed Roslan Abdullah (former Deputy CEO of Proton) as its Chief Operating Officer, indicating the brand’s strong commitment to becoming a long-term player in Malaysia’s automotive landscape.
KEY TAKEAWAYS
When will the GWM Wey 80 launch in Malaysia?
The GWM Wey 80 is expected to launch in Malaysia by the end of 2025.Will the GWM Wey 80 be locally assembled in Malaysia?
Yes, the Wey 80 will be locally assembled in Malaysia at the Hicom Pegoh Industrial Park in Melaka, in association with EP Manufacturing (EPMB). The Made-in-Malaysia MPV will also be exported to Thailand and other Southeast Asian markets.The company’s recent actions also reinforce this commitment. It launched the full-size hybrid SUV, the Tank 500, at the Malaysia Autoshow 2025 last month, and is now gearing up to introduce a plug-in hybrid luxury MPV, the Wey 80 (known as Wey Gaoshan in China). It is to be noted that Wey is GWM’s premium sub-brand, focused on luxury, high-tech SUVs and MPVs.
Photo from GWMThe upcoming electrified people hauler made its first official appearance in Malaysia at KLIMS 2024 in left-hand-drive form. However, it was recently spotted in right-hand-drive guise while testing on local roads along the Karak Highway.
That means, the GWM Wey 80 will soon be entering the luxury MPV segment in Malaysia, flooded with several exciting names like the Toyota Alphard, Toyota Vellfire, Zeekr 009, Xpeng X9, Denza D9, and GAC M8.

Photo from GWMGWM Wey 80: What to expect?
GWM Wey 80 dimensions
The Wey 80 (Gaoshan) comes in three versions in China - Gaoshan 7 (short wheelbase) Gaoshan 8 (standard wheelbase), and Gaoshan 9 (long wheelbase), available in 6- and 7-seater configurations.
In Malaysia, the automaker previewed the short-wheelbase version at the Kuala Lumpur event, which measures 5,045 mm in length, 1,960 mm in width and 1,900 mm in height and spans a 3,085 mm wheelbase. However, the spied version seems to be either a standard wheelbase or the long-wheelbase version; the latter stretches to an impressive 5,410 mm in length, with a generous wheelbase of 3,275 mm.
Photo from GWMGWM Wey 80 exterior
The exterior of the MPV brings together power and elegance with a boxy silhouette, dynamic lines, chrome elements, and large wheels. The front is dominated by a large radiator grille with intricate detailing, giving the vehicle a bold, avant-garde appearance. Adding to its confident and upscale look is a high roofline and large windows that promise spaciousness and excellent visibility for all passengers.
Key highlights include -
- Sharp LED headlights
- “Follow Me Home” Lighting
- Flush-mounted door handles
- Electric sliding rear doors, roof rails
- Panoramic sunroof
- Full-width LED tail lights
- Power Tailgate
- Tinted Glass (2nd & 3rd Rows)
Photo from GWMGWM Wey 80 interior
As mentioned, the Wey 80 is a luxury vehicle that aims to offer a premium cabin experience with advanced technology, soft-touch materials, a starlit ceiling, and ambient lighting. Available in both 6- or 7-seater configurations, it ensures maximum comfort for families and VIP passengers.
In the global markets, the MPV comes equipped with several advanced creature comforts that are likely to be seen on the local-spec version as well. These include -
Photo from GWM- Triple-screen dashboard, featuring a 12.3-inch digital instrument cluster, a 14.6-inch central multimedia display, and an additional screen for the front passenger
- Head-Up Display projecting key info directly in the driver’s line of sight
- Apple CarPlay and Android Auto for seamless smartphone integration.
- Harman Kardon surround sound system
- 12.5-litre fridge with an independent compressor
- Zero Gravity seats
- Three-zone climate control system offering separate temperature settings for front and rear passengers
- High-end acoustic glass for cabin quietness
- Ample cabin storage compartments for personal items
- Electrically adjustable driver’s seat with memory function
- Ventilated and heated seats
- Air Filtration & UV Sterilisation System
Photo from GWMGWM Wey 80 drivetrain and performance
The upcoming GWM model will be powered by the Hi4 plug-in hybrid powertrain, combining a 1.5-litre turbocharged petrol engine and two electric motors. Key specifications are as follows -
|
Powertrain |
1.5-litre turbocharged petrol engine + Two electric motors |
|
Combined output |
487 PS of power and 762 Nm of torque |
|
Battery capacity |
37.96 kWh |
|
Driving range |
Up to 140 km (on the CLTC cycle) |
|
Drive system |
4WD (four-wheel drive) |
|
Transmission |
DHT (Dedicated Hybrid Transmission) |
|
0-100 kmph acceleration |
5.7 seconds |
The Hi4 electric driving system ensures that power is efficiently distributed and offers optimal performance both in urban settings and off-road conditions. The energy recovery system and intelligent driving modes (Normal, Eco, Sport, Snow) make the vehicle more efficient and responsive.
GWM Wey 80 safety
As for safety, the Wey 80 is expected to come packed with several active and passive bits, including -
- Front, side, and curtain airbags
- Seatbelt reminders
- ISOFIX child seat anchors
- Tyre Pressure Monitoring System
- Electronic Stability System
- Secondary Collision Mitigation
- Hill-start Assist
- Hill Descent Control
- Adaptive Cruise Control
- Intelligent Cruise Assist
- Smart Evasion function
- Traffic Jam Assist
- Road Sign Recognition
- Autonomous Emergency Braking
- Lane Departure Warning
- Lane Keep Assist
- Lane Change Assist
- Emergency Lane Keeping
- Blind Spot Detection
- Forward Collision Warning
- Rear Collision Warning
- Exit Assist System
- Forward Cross Traffic Alert & Braking
- Door Open Warning
- 540° Surround View Camera
- Driver Fatigue Monitoring
